I. Executive Summary
The Colorado River Basin and the Great Salt Lake are facing an unprecedented hydrologic reckoning. With Lake Powell’s unregulated inflows dropping significantly below historical averages, traditional stop-gap conservation measures have run their course. The Western United States no longer has a water allocation problem—it has a structural supply deficit threatening regional economic stability.
"Project Pacific-Aquarius represents a sovereign-scale inter-basin water conveyance network designed to transport desalinated ocean water directly into the hydrologic systems of the Interior West."
II. Industrial Architecture
Managed under the technical oversight of Chiller Tech Support LLC, this network treats water scarcity as a high-pressure, multi-stage industrial engineering challenge:
- ▪ Sourcing & Desalination: Co-located coastal extraction facilities utilizing high-efficiency reverse osmosis, integrated directly into heavy thermal and chilling management systems.
- ▪ Fluid Dynamics & Transmission: High-volume transmission networks utilizing multi-stage industrial pump stations and advanced dynamic hydraulic head management.
- ▪ Structural Integrity: Corrosion-resistant distribution conduits featuring automated thermal monitoring and pressure-transient relief loops.
